On 8 June at 17.00 we invite you to a spectacular celebration of choral music – the Festival of Songs “AUGAM LIETUVAI – DAINOJ, ŠIRDY, KARTU”, which will take place at the Klaipėda Summer Concert Stage! 🌟 This is the grand culmination of the 7th Lithuanian Children and Youth Choir Festival-Competition “We – Children of Lithuania”.
🎤 More than 225 ensembles and over 5,600 young choristers, dancers and musicians from 58 cities and towns in Lithuania – from the largest centres to the smallest communities – will gather on stage:

🇱🇹 The festival not only fosters the traditions of choral singing, but also serves as an important preparatory stage for the Lithuanian Pupils’ Song Festival to be held in 2026.
🏆 During the event, the winner of the 7th Lithuanian Children and Youth Choir Festival-Competition GRAND PRIX will be announced – the best Lithuanian children’s or youth choir!
🏅 We will also honour Prof. Dr Regimantas Gudelis by awarding him the prestigious Golden Bird nomination for his contribution to national culture.
